Taryn Bessen is a scholar working on Oncology,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Taryn Bessen has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 293 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 12 papers in Oncology, 6 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 4 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Taryn Bessen’s work include Clinical practice guidelines implementation (4 papers), Sarcoma Diagnosis and Treatment (4 papers) and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(4 papers). Taryn Bessen is often cited by papers focused on Clinical practice guidelines implementation (4 papers), Sarcoma Diagnosis and Treatment (4 papers) and Health Systems, Economic Evaluations, Quality of Life (4 papers). Taryn Bessen collaborates with scholars based in Australia and United States. Taryn Bessen's co-authors include Andrew P. Bradley, Lyle J. Palmer, Luke Oakden‐Rayner, Gustavo Carneiro, Jacinto C. Nascimento, Jackie Street, Jonathan Karnon, Susan J. Neuhaus, Dorothy Keefe and Geoffrey Hughes and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, British Journal of Cancer and Value in Health.
